  1. aRespiratory rates in nmol O2/mg mitochondrial protein per min.
  2. bSubstrate concentrations: pyruvate (10 mM + 2.5 mM malate), DLA or LLA (5 mM + 2.5 mM malate), and LLA+DLA (2.5 mM LLA and 2.5 mM DLA+ 2.5 mM malate).
  3. cCocktail contains 62.5 μeach of malate, glutamate, alpha-ketoglutarate and pyruvate.
  4. State 4: The respiration state without ADP.
  5. State 3: The respiration state with the addition of ADP.
  6. RCR: Respiratory Control Ratio (state 3 rate:state 4 rate).
  7. ADP/O ratio: The ratio between the amount of ADP phosphorylated and oxygen consumed.
  8. * Significantly different from the values without substrate. Values were compared using one way ANOVA with LSD as post hoc test, α < 0.05.
